The cheapest way to get from Detroit to Hearst is to bus which costs $140 - $300 and takes 22h 21m.
The fastest way to get from Detroit to Hearst is to fly and bus which takes 12h 35m and costs $190 - $950.
No, there is no direct bus from Detroit station to Hearst. However, there are services departing from Detroit Bus Station and arriving at Hearst via Toronto Pearson Airport, Sudbury and Timmins.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 22h 21m.
The distance between Detroit and Hearst is 1425 km. The road distance is 1095.7 km.
The best way to get from Detroit to Hearst without a car is to train and bus which takes 20h 56m and costs $180 - $550.
It takes approximately 20h 56m to get from Detroit to Hearst, including transfers.
Detroit to Hearst bus services, operated by Flixbus USA, depart from Detroit Bus Station.
Detroit to Hearst bus services, operated by Flixbus USA, arrive at Toronto Pearson Airport station.
Yes, the driving distance between Detroit to Hearst is 1096 km. It takes approximately 12h 42m to drive from Detroit to Hearst.
